O que é Teoria dos Grafos?

  • Editor
  • January 30, 2024
    Updated
o-que-e-teoria-dos-grafos

O que é teoria dos grafos? Na IA, a Teoria dos Grafos é usada para modelar relações e processos por meio de grafos, compostos por nós (vértices) e conexões (arestas). Essa representação facilita a análise de dados complexos e a estruturação de redes e aprimora os algoritmos de aprendizado de máquina, possibilitando aplicações e insights de IA mais sofisticados.

Para saber mais sobre a teoria dos grafos e sua importância na IA, continue lendo este artigo O que é Teoria dos Grafos? por. Entusiastas de IA no All About AI .

O que é Teoria dos Grafos: Aventura da Teoria dos Grafos

O que é teoria dos grafos, você pergunta? Bem, é como fazer um desenho de como as coisas estão conectadas. Na IA, usamos isso para mostrar como diferentes coisas estão relacionadas, como amigos nas redes sociais ou como a informação flui na internet. Desenhamos pontos para as coisas e linhas para conectá-las. Isso ajuda os computadores a compreender e aprender com todas as informações.

O que é Teoria dos Grafos e suas Raízes Históricas:

Mergulhar nas raízes históricas da Teoria dos Grafos revela uma crônica rica e fascinante. Desde sua criação até sua importância nos dias atuais, o desenvolvimento da Teoria dos Grafos é um testemunho de seu impacto duradouro na matemática e na inteligência artificial.

Vamos explorar essa jornada através de marcos importantes:

O Problema da Ponte de Königsberg de Euler:

Este problema, proposto no século XVIII, perguntava se era possível caminhar pela cidade de Königsberg e atravessar todas as suas pontes uma vez sem voltar atrás em nenhum passo.

A solução de Leonhard Euler para este problema em 1736 é considerada o primeiro teorema da Teoria dos Grafos, estabelecendo o campo de estudo.

A abordagem de Euler transformou o problema físico em um gráfico abstrato composto por nós (massas terrestres) e arestas (pontes), estabelecendo um precedente para futuras resoluções de problemas baseadas em gráficos.

Desenvolvimento da Teoria dos Grafos ao Longo do Tempo:

Seguindo o trabalho inicial de Euler, a Teoria dos Grafos evoluiu gradualmente, influenciada por vários matemáticos e pelas crescentes necessidades de diferentes disciplinas científicas.

Avanços significativos ocorreram na teoria dos grafos durante os séculos 19 e 20, e ela encontrou aplicações em topologia, química e física.

Na era contemporânea, a Teoria dos Grafos se tornou fundamental para a ciência da computação, especialmente em algoritmos, análise de redes e inteligência artificial, que auxilia na estruturação e análise de dados.

Esta progressão destaca a versatilidade e importância da Teoria dos Grafos, especialmente no campo da IA, onde continua a oferecer soluções e insights inovadores.

Teoria dos Grafos em Aprendizado de Máquina:

Na IA, a Teoria dos Grafos é fundamental para avançar a aprendizagem de máquina, oferecendo métodos únicos para analisar e interpretar estruturas de dados complexas. Aqui, exploramos como a Teoria dos Grafos, por meio de seus conceitos fundamentais e aplicações, revoluciona a aprendizagem de máquina:

 Teoria dos Grafos em Aprendizado de Máquina

GSSL e GNNs:

  • Aprendizado Estruturado de Gráficos (GSSL): Utiliza representações gráficas para modelar relações complexas em dados, melhorando o desempenho dos algoritmos de aprendizado.
  • Redes Neurais Gráficas (GNNs): Ampliar o tradicional Redes neurais Ao operar em gráficos, processando eficientemente dados caracterizados por vértices (nós) e arestas (conexões).

Essas inovações permitem que sistemas de IA lidem com dados com interdependências complexas, uma tarefa desafiadora para modelos convencionais de aprendizado de máquina.

Casos de Uso em PNL, Bioinformática e Além:

Esta seção destaca aplicações práticas em áreas como Processamento de Linguagem Natural, Bioinformática e outras áreas avançadas, mostrando seus impactos no mundo real e seu potencial futuro.

Processamento de Linguagem Natural (PLN):

A Teoria dos Grafos auxilia na análise semântica, onde palavras e frases são nós, e suas relações linguísticas são arestas, aprimorando a compreensão da linguagem em IA.

Bioinformática:

modelos baseados em gráficos ajudam a entender estruturas moleculares e redes biológicas, onde elementos como proteínas são vértices e suas interações em modelos de ação são arestas.

Em Outros Campos:

As aplicações da Teoria dos Grafos se estendem a inúmeros campos, aproveitando conceitos como grafos eulerianos, circuitos hamiltonianos e matemática discreta, enriquecidos ainda mais por suas conexões com a topologia e a teoria dos conjuntos. desenvolvimento de algoritmo .

Essas aplicações destacam a versatilidade da Teoria dos Grafos em lidar com problemas complexos em vários domínios, tornando-a um pilar nas aplicações modernas de aprendizado de máquina.

Esta integração da Teoria dos Grafos na aprendizagem de máquina não apenas amplia as capacidades da IA, mas também abre novas possibilidades para soluções inovadoras em diversos campos científicos e tecnológicos.

Decifrando os Elementos Fundamentais da Teoria dos Grafos

Compreender a Teoria dos Grafos é crucial para compreender suas aplicações em diversos campos, incluindo inteligência artificial Esta seção analisa esses elementos fundamentais, fornecendo clareza sobre como eles formam os blocos de construção dos modelos baseados em gráficos.

Vértices, Arestas, Gráficos Simples:

  • Vértices (ou Nós): Estas são as unidades fundamentais ou pontos em um gráfico. Em aplicações de IA, vértices podem representar desde pontos de dados até objetos.
  • Bordas (ou Linhas): As arestas conectam pares de vértices, indicando uma relação ou ligação entre eles. Inteligência Artificial generativa , as bordas podem significar a conexão ou interação entre pontos de dados.
  • Gráficos Simples: Um tipo de gráfico onde há no máximo uma aresta entre quaisquer dois vértices, e as arestas não retornam ao mesmo vértice. Gráficos simples são frequentemente usados em modelos básicos de Teoria dos Grafos.

Gráficos Direcionados e Não Direcionados:

  • Gráficos Direcionados (Digrafos): Nesses gráficos, as arestas possuem uma direção, indicada por setas. Elas representam relações onde a direção é importante, como em modelos de fluxo de tráfego ou estruturas de dependência na computação.
  • Gráficos não direcionados: Aqui, as arestas não têm direção. Elas são usadas quando a relação é mútua ou bidirecional, típica em análise de redes sociais ou em redes não direcionadas em modelos de IA.

Esses conceitos formam a essência da Teoria dos Grafos, fornecendo uma estrutura versátil para resolver problemas complexos em IA e além, desde Grandes dados otimização de estrutura para análise de rede.

Aplicações da Teoria dos Grafos:

A versatilidade da Teoria dos Grafos é evidente em sua ampla gama de aplicações em diversos campos, demonstrando sua capacidade de resolver problemas complexos e otimizar sistemas.

 Aplicação da Teoria dos Grafos

Aqui, exploramos como a Teoria dos Grafos é implementada em diferentes domínios:

Química:

Teoria dos Grafos é usada para modelar estruturas moleculares, onde os átomos são representados como vértices e as ligações químicas como arestas.

Isso ajuda a compreender as propriedades das moléculas, incluindo estabilidade e reatividade, por meio da análise de suas representações gráficas.

Ciência da Computação:

Essencial na criação de algoritmos para análise de redes, otimização de estruturas de dados e resolução de problemas computacionais.

A Teoria dos Grafos é utilizada no desenvolvimento de algoritmos eficientes para roteamento e otimização de fluxo de rede.

Sistemas de GPS e Navegação:

Gráficos representam redes de estradas, onde as interseções são vértices e as estradas são arestas, para encontrar os caminhos mais curtos ou mais eficientes.

Ele desempenha um papel crítico na otimização do planejamento de rotas e gerenciamento de tráfego em tecnologias de GPS.

Aprendizado de Máquina:

Aprimora a análise de dados e o reconhecimento de padrões em IA ao representar conjuntos de dados complexos como gráficos para uma melhor interpretação e processamento.

A Teoria dos Grafos é fundamental no desenvolvimento de algoritmos avançados para aplicações de aprendizado de máquina, como sistemas de recomendação e previsão. modelagem.

Abordando os Desafios Complexos na Teoria dos Grafos

Embora a Teoria dos Grafos ofereça inúmeros benefícios, ela também enfrenta desafios específicos que impactam sua efetividade, especialmente em aplicações complexas.

Esta seção destaca alguns dos principais obstáculos enfrentados no campo da Teoria dos Grafos:

  • Manuseio de Gráficos em Grande Escala: À medida que os conjuntos de dados crescem, gerenciar e analisar gráficos em grande escala se torna intensivo em termos computacionais, apresentando desafios em termos de poder de processamento e eficiência.
  • Eficiência e Otimização Algorítmica: Desenvolver algoritmos que sejam eficientes e eficazes para vários problemas de grafos é um desafio contínuo.
  • Integração com Tecnologias Emergentes: Adaptar a Teoria dos Grafos para funcionar perfeitamente com novas e em constante evolução tecnologias, como computação quântica e inteligência artificial, apresenta desafios contínuos.

Futuro da Teoria dos Grafos:

O futuro da Teoria dos Grafos possui um potencial imenso, especialmente em suas aplicações dentro da IA e aprendizado de máquina À medida que olhamos para o futuro, várias evoluções importantes são esperadas para moldar o cenário da Teoria dos Grafos e sua integração em tecnologias avançadas:

 Futuro da Teoria dos Grafos

  • Algoritmos Avançados para Estruturas de Dados Complexas: A contínua inovação no design de algoritmos é esperada para aprimorar a capacidade da Teoria dos Grafos de gerenciar cada vez mais complexidade. conjunto de dados estruturas.
  • Integração com Computação Quântica: A fusão da Teoria dos Grafos com a computação quântica poderia revolucionar a forma como problemas complexos de grafos são resolvidos.
  • Modelos de Aprendizado de Máquina Avançados: Desenvolvimentos futuros na Teoria dos Grafos provavelmente levarão a modelos de aprendizado de máquina mais sofisticados, com uma compreensão mais profunda e sutil de. ciência de dados padrões.
  • Expandindo Aplicações em Diversos Campos: O escopo da Teoria dos Grafos está se expandindo, com aplicações se estendendo para novos e diversos domínios como bioinformática, análise de redes sociais e modelagem ambiental.
  • Melhoria na Interpretação de Dados e Tomada de Decisão O futuro da Teoria dos Grafos na IA provavelmente se concentrará em melhorar a interpretabilidade dos modelos de IA e a qualidade da tomada de decisão que irá aprimorar a transparência do sistema de IA.

Quer ler mais? Explore esses glossários de IA!

Mergulhe-se no campo da inteligência artificial através de nossos glossários meticulosamente elaborados. Seja você um iniciante ou um aprendiz experiente, sempre há algo novo para descobrir. explorar!

O que é o Open Mind Common Sense?: Open Mind Common Sense (OMCS) representa um conceito fundamental no campo da inteligência artificial (IA).

O que é Software de Código Aberto (OSS)?: Software de código aberto (OSS) significa uma mudança significativa na forma como o software é desenvolvido e compartilhado.

O que é Overfitting?: Overfitting é um desafio comum no domínio do aprendizado de máquina e da inteligência artificial (IA).

Quais são os Parâmetros?: No campo da inteligência artificial (IA), parâmetros são a espinha dorsal da arquitetura do modelo.

O que é Parsing?: A análise é um processo fundamental na ciência da computação e na linguística que envolve a análise de uma sequência de símbolos, seja em linguagem natural, linguagens de computador ou estruturas de dados.

Perguntas frequentes

Os gráficos em IA representam estruturas e relacionamentos de dados complexos, aprimorando a análise de dados e os modelos de aprendizado de máquina.


Sim, a Teoria dos Grafos é crucial no aprendizado de máquina para estruturar dados e desenvolver algoritmos sofisticados.


A Teoria dos Grafos é vital na computação para otimizar algoritmos, projeto de rede e solução de problemas computacionais.


Sim, o Google emprega a Teoria dos Grafos em várias aplicações, incluindo algoritmos de pesquisa e análise de rede.


Conclusão:

Este artigo foi escrito para responder à pergunta “O que é Teoria dos Grafos”, que é um campo que se entrelaça perfeitamente com inteligência artificial, aprendizado de máquina e computação, oferecendo soluções e insights inovadores. Desde suas raízes históricas até suas aplicações e desafios modernos, a Teoria dos Grafos continua sendo um pilar no avanço tecnológico.

À medida que olhamos para o seu futuro, o potencial de integração adicional com tecnologias emergentes e seu impacto em diversas áreas continua vasto e inspirador.

Para aqueles ansiosos para se aprofundar mais neste fascinante assunto e explorar outros termos relacionados, temos uma abrangente enciclopédia de termos de IA é um recurso inestimável.

 

Was this article helpful?
YesNo
Generic placeholder image

Dave Andre

Editor

Digital marketing enthusiast by day, nature wanderer by dusk. Dave Andre blends two decades of AI and SaaS expertise into impactful strategies for SMEs. His weekends? Lost in books on tech trends and rejuvenating on scenic trails.

Related Articles

Leave a Reply

Your email address will not be published. Required fields are marked *